vue怎么反转数组

vue中可以利用“v-for”指令和计算属性来反转数组,语法“”和“computed:{reverseDIV(){return this.items.reverse()}}”。

vue怎么反转数组

本教程操作环境:windows7系统、vue2.9.6版,DELL G3电脑。

vue反转数组的方法

方法一:

    
        
            
  • {{item}}
  •         
        
      export default { name: "List", data(){ return{ items:[1,2,3,4] } }, }

    登录后复制

    方法二(计算属性):

    立即学习“前端免费学习笔记(深入)”;

        
            
                
  • {{item}}
  •         
        
      export default { name: "List", data() { return { items: [1, 2, 3, 4] } }, computed: { reverseDIV() { return this.items.reverse() } } }

    登录后复制

    说明:计算属性

    类型:{ [key: string]: Function | { get: Function, set: Function } }

    详细:

    计算属性将被混入到 Vue 实例中。所有 getter 和 setter 的 this 上下文自动地绑定为 Vue 实例。

    注意如果你为一个计算属性使用了箭头函数,则 this 不会指向这个组件的实例,不过你仍然可以将其实例作为函数的第一个参数来访问。

    computed: {  aDouble: vm => vm.a * 2}

    登录后复制

    计算属性的结果会被缓存,除非依赖的响应式属性变化才会重新计算。注意,如果某个依赖 (比如非响应式属性) 在该实例范畴之外,则计算属性是不会被更新的。

    主要是不污染源数据的情况下我们进行的一系列操作

    【相关推荐:vue.js教程】

    以上就是vue怎么反转数组的详细内容,更多请关注【创想鸟】其它相关文章!

    版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至253000106@qq.com举报,一经查实,本站将立刻删除。

    发布者:PHP中文网,转转请注明出处:https://www.chuangxiangniao.com/p/2940563.html

    (0)
    上一篇 2025年3月11日 21:45:54
    下一篇 2025年3月11日 21:46:07

    AD推荐 黄金广告位招租... 更多推荐

    相关推荐

    • vue合并两个对象的方法是什么

      在vue中,可以利用“Object.assign()”方法来合并两个对象,该方法用于将所有可枚举属性的值从一个或多个源对象复制到目标对象,它将返回目标对象,语法为“Object.assign(对象1, 对象2)”。 本教程操作环境:wind…

      2025年3月11日
      200
    • 一个vue页面由什么组成

      一个vue页面由三部分组成:1、template标签包裹的界面展示代码(HTML代码);2、script标签包裹的业务实现代码(js脚本代码);3、style标签包裹的界面布局代码(css样式代码)。 本教程操作环境:windows7系统、…

      2025年3月11日
      200
    • vue中骨架屏是什么

      在vue中,骨架屏就是在页面数据尚未加载前先给用户展示出页面的大致结构,直到请求数据返回后再渲染页面,补充进需要显示的数据内容;骨架屏可以理解为是当数据还未加载进来前,页面的一个空白版本,一个简单的关键渲染路径。 本教程操作环境:windo…

      2025年3月11日 编程技术
      200
    • vue路由有哪两种模式

      vue路由的两种模式:1、hash模式,其原理是onhashchange事件,可以在window对象上监听这个事件;2、history模式,可利用“history.pushState”的API来完成URL跳转。 本教程操作环境:window…

      2025年3月11日 编程技术
      200
    • vue构建需要哪些目录

      vue构建需要的目录:1、build(构建脚本目录);2、config(项目配置目录);3、node_modules(项目依赖模块目录);4、src;5、static(静态资源目录);6、components(组件目录)等等。 本教程操作环…

      2025年3月11日 编程技术
      200
    • vue的核心是什么

      vue有两大核心:1、数据驱动,也就是数据的双向绑定,让视图(DOM)的内容随着数据的改变而改变;2、组件化系统,可实现扩展HTML元素,封装可用的代码。 本教程操作环境:windows7系统、vue2.9.6版,DELL G3电脑。 vu…

      2025年3月11日
      200
    • vue中的ajax一般放在哪个生命周期中

      vue中的ajax请求一般放在“created”周期中,好处:1、能更快获取到服务端数据,减少页面loading时间;2、有助于一致性,因为ssr不支持beforeMount、mounted钩子函数。 本教程操作环境:windows7系统、…

      2025年3月11日
      200
    • 一起聊聊Hooks对Vue而言意味着什么

      本篇文章给大家带来了关于hooks与vue的相关知识,hooks是react在v16.7.0-alpha版本中引入的,hooks主要是对模式的复用提供了一种更明确的思路,希望对大家有帮助。 不要把 Hooks 和 Vue 的生命周期钩子(L…

      2025年3月11日
      200
    • vue和laravel有什么区别

      vue和laravel的区别:1、vue是一款基于JavaScript语言的开源Web应用框架,而laravel是一款基于PHP语言的Web开源框架;2、vue的体积小、学习成本低,而laravel的体积大、学习成本高。 本教程操作环境:w…

      2025年3月11日
      200
    • vue-router两种模式有什么区别

      区别:1、history的url没有“#”号,而hash有;3、history修改的url可以是同域的任意url,而hash是同文档的url;3、相同的url,history会触发添加到浏览器历史记录栈中,而hash不会触发。 本教程操作环…

      2025年3月11日
      200

    发表回复

    登录后才能评论